Package Material
The materials used in medical packaging need to withstand sterilization processes while ensuring product integrity. Some common materials include:
Papercraft
Papercraft pouch or reel packing offers a unique blend of functionality, sustainability, and visual appeal, making it a popular choice for various industries.
Tyvek
Tyvek packaging is a popular choice for industries that require durable, sterile, and protective packaging solutions. Tyvek packaging is made from a durable synthetic material developed by DuPont.
Blister
Blister packaging is a versatile and widely used packaging solution that offers a range of benefits, including product protection, tamper-evidence, and convenience. Blister packaging is a type of packaging that consists of a pre-formed plastic cavity or blister that is sealed to a backing material, typically cardboard or foil, to contain a product.
